Does Domain Forwarding Affect SEO?:

Yes, domain forwarding can affect SEO. Domain forwarding is a process that redirects visitors from one domain to another.


It can be used when you want to point multiple domains to the same website, or if you're going to simply change your domain name without losing your existing search engine rankings.


Let's dive in to learn more about domain forwarding and SEO.


Does a forwarded domain name help with SEO?:

Yes, though a forwarded domain name help with SEO, here are a few important things you should keep in mind.


First, make sure that the domain you’re forwarding from is correctly set up with the proper redirects - otherwise, you could end up with duplicate content issues and other SEO problems.


You should also be aware that search engines may take some time to recognize the forwarded domain and transfer any existing rankings.


Another important factor to consider is the potential for link dilution. When you forward multiple domains to the same website, you’ll end up with multiple URLs pointing to the same content.


This can lead to link dilution and reduced rankings. To avoid this issue, you should ensure that all of your URLs point to the canonical URL of your website.


It’s also important to remember that when you use domain forwarding, you’re essentially masking the original domain.


This means that search engines may not be able to properly index and crawl the original domain, which can result in a decrease in rankings for that domain.


Search engines may also consider the forwarder domain as a duplicate of the original domain and may not give any SEO benefit to either of the domains either instantly or for a certain period.


This is because, from the search engine's perspective, all of the content on the two domains is essentially the same.


Additionally, when users land on the forwarder domain, they may be confused and not stay on the website for very long, resulting in a lower average time on the page and a higher bounce rate. This could potentially hurt your SEO rankings.


In conclusion, while domain forwarding can be beneficial in terms of SEO if used correctly, it can also be detrimental if misused.


Therefore, it's essential to understand the risks involved and take steps to ensure that you are properly optimizing your website for search engines.
